FAA Investigates Small Plane Incident

Officials in Massachusetts confirm there were no injuries in the incident at New Bedford Regional Airport.

The Federal Aviation Administration is investigating an issue with a small plane in New Bedford, Massachusetts.

No one was injured in the incident, fire officials told NECN. The FAA confirmed that the pilot was the only person on board.

The fixed-wing, single-engine plane is registered to Alexander Paiva of Bristol, Rhode Island.

Officials could not confirm the nature of the incident, but New Bedford Fire said that reports indicate that it was minor.
